Organon, a new company dedicated to women's health, launches APJ HQ in Singapore

The APJ HQ will be supported by Swati Garg, HR Lead for SEA, who is based in Singapore; while the HR team for the region will be led by Naoki Ohta, Executive Director of HR, based in Japan.

Organon, a new women's health company, has launched as the only global company of its size focused on women’s health, it announced in a press release. In line with this, on 3 June 2021, the company opened its Asia Pacific & Japan headquarters at Gateway West on Beach Road, Singapore.

In response to Human Resources Online's query on why Singapore was chosen for the HQ, Organon said: "It was selected as the headquarters because of Singapore’s strategic location as a regional hub and existing presence of Organon's Supply Chain operations in Singapore."

As also shared with Human Resources Online, this new HQ will be supported by Singapore-based Swati Garg, HR Director, the HR Lead for the South, East, and Southeast Asia region (SEA); partnering with Andreas Jorgensen, Managing Director for the region.

Meanwhile, the HR team for the region will be led by Naoki Ohta, Executive Director of HR, who is based in Japan.

Organon currently employers 1,000 people in APAC, in roles across commercial, manufacturing, R&D, HR, finance, and more, and will be focus on "delivering impactful medicines and solutions for a healthier every day for women, their families and communities."

It currently has presence in the following markets across APJ:

  • Australia, Japan, Korea, and Thailand
  • SEA (South, East and Southeast Asia) cluster: Hong Kong, India, Indonesia, Malaysia, Philippines, Singapore, Taiwan, and Vietnam.

Commenting on Organon's official launch, Kaja Natland, who leads the entire brand in APJ, said: "We are very excited to launch Organon around the world. We build upon our strong foundation of more than 60 established medicines and solutions across a range of areas including reproductive health, heart disease, breast cancer, allergies, and asthma.

"As a new company, we will begin by listening to women’s healthcare needs, big and small, enabling us to explore treatments options -- because we know there is so much more we can do for women and their health."

Brief background on Organon

Organon is a global healthcare company formed through a spinoff from Merck to focus on improving the health of women throughout their lives. Here for her health, the company has a portfolio of more than 60 medicines and products across a range of therapeutic areas around the world.

Organon has a global footprint with significant scale and geographic reach, world-class commercial capabilities, and approximately 9,000 employees with headquarters located in Jersey City, New Jersey, USA.
